Overview of class
Graduate-level introduction to magnetohydrodynamics (MHD), i.e., the dynamics of magnetized fluids. Magnetized flows are very common in the universe, such as in the interstellar medium and in and around stars including the Sun, neutron stars, and black holes. Magnetic fields can be dynamically important in the evolution of such systems. They can, for example, affect the process of star formation, and simultaneously drive accretion onto and outflows from central objects.
Topics we will cover include the MHD equations, magnetic field transport, magnetostatic equilibria, hydromagnetic flows, and magnetosonic waves. Example applications include the interstellar medium, magnetospheres, magnetically driven outflows, and the scattering of cosmic rays. We will also briefly discuss applications to controlled thermonuclear fusion.
MHD is closely related to plasma physics, which is necessary to capture the behavior of flows not adequately described in the continuum limit. As time permits, the course will also cover some elements of plasma physics.
The course will emphasize astrophysical applications, but the theory will be developed in a general way and the course could be useful to students in other areas of physics.
